Most caves are formed in limestone,
a type of rock that easily dissolves
over time. Caves form when
rainwater seeps through cracks in the
limestone. Sometimes, the water
drips down through cracks. Other
times, the water gushes. Over a long
period of time, the limestone wears
away, leaving a large empty space
called a cave.
